Bill Summary
Requires a state approving agency (agency) that receives an application from an educational institution for approval of a course of education for purposes of the veterans' educational assistance program to respond in writing to such institution within 90 days. Requires an agency that disapproves of a course of education to transmit to the institution a justification for such disapproval. Authorizes the Secretary of Veterans Affairs to review...
